Rumours about Carcinogenic benzene Content in Personal Care Products

07 November 2022

Dubai Municipality calls on public to be careful about the news and rumors of consumer products, which are available for display or trading in the local market in the Emirate.
Referring to what has recently been circulated on some social media platforms about U.S. Food and Drug Administration warning about certain aerosolized personal care products due to its carcinogenic benzene content, Dubai Municipality confirms that such products are not available for sale in the local markets of Dubai, in addition that the source of the imported products differs from the source of the products that are traded in the U.S markets, due to the different specifications applied according to the environmental conditions of each region.

All local manufactured, imported and traded products in local market are subject to an integrated control system starting from inspection at the ports, to importation, and trading of products that meet health and safety standards. In addition to the regular inspection program on licensed trading establishment in the Emirate of Dubai and sample management to ensure and verify the compliance and safety of displayed/traded consumer products.
